Output 65203230270c8c93cef05d363827a2f4ce6444bb81afba24eef00588bff90e90:2

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e56ede2750e77f68a1ae30b23cba32156c876e66 OP_EQUAL
address
MUpHnb5CGWZy4i5KiC9sGdBt2W1mmCgfKH
transaction
65203230270c8c93cef05d363827a2f4ce6444bb81afba24eef00588bff90e90
spent
true